Most insurers cover many types of bikes, including sport bikes, dirt bikes, and cruisers. You can also choose to buy a motorcycle insurance policy that includes uninsured motorist coverage. This coverage can save you hundreds of dollars per year. Some policies also include accident forgiveness benefits, which mean your rates will not be increased if you're not at fault. Many of these policies also cover replacement parts, free accessories coverage, and deductibles that diminish over time.
Whether you're buying a motorcycle for personal use or for business purposes, you'll need to consider the kind of coverage that's best for your needs. Motorcycle insurance isn't mandatory in all states, but it can protect you and your passengers. It can also protect you against lawsuits if you're involved in an accident, and it's worth the money.
Some policies don't cover damage to custom motorcycle parts. Other policies cover the cost of replacing a motorcycle with OEM parts. You can also choose from collision and comprehensive coverage options. Some policies also cover damages to accessories like chrome parts, custom paint jobs, and other accessories. Your motorcycle insurance should include coverage for these items, which can also include protective apparel and clothing.
